For high rise buildings in general SOFT STOREYS (frames without infill or complete opening) are provied at parking level. Such soft storeys Collapse at the time of earthquake at rector Scale 6 and above because such frames have lasser lateral load capacity in comparison to other level storeys . Infill walls are mostly considered as non-structural elements. But such walls are effective for carrying LATERAL LOADS, for that experimental investigation was planned and conducted to study the effect of partially in filled braced Steel frames in comparison to bare steel frames, for partial infill different materials like cement mortar and plain cement concrete were used. The impart aspect is that no lugs are used between infill and frame. All these frame including bare frames are tested up to collapse and results are reported. The behaviour of such frames subjected to horizontal loads alone been tested and useful conclusions are drawn.
